摘 要: | 目的采用额叶静息脑电偏侧化来研究情绪调节的性别效应。方法应用40导放大器采集30名19~26岁正常人的静息脑电,通过scan4.3软件对脑电数据进行离线分析,最后用SPSS17.0软件进行统计分析。结果正常人脑左右半球间alpha波功率差异有统计学意义。偏侧化与性别交互效应组,极点与性别交互效应组,极点与偏侧化交互效应组,极点与偏侧化与性别交互效应组,均差异无统计学意义伊=0.668,1.418,1.164,P〉0.05)。男女偏侧化程度F4/F3组(t=0.456,P=0.646),FS/F7/组(t=0.809,P=0.425),FP2/FPl组(t=1.542,P=0.134),各极点均差异无统计学意义(P〉0.05)。结论正常人大脑左右半球存在偏侧化,偏侧化不存在性别差异,额叶静息脑电alpha波功率偏侧化,在非任务状态下不能作为情绪调节能力的指标。

Abstract: | Objective Frontal resting EEG asymmetry was used to evaluate the gender effect of emotion regulation. Methods The resting EEG was recorded in 30 healthy volunteers ( 19-26 years old) by the guide 40 amplifier, and off-line analysis on EEG data were conducted by scan4.3 software. The statistical analysis were per- formed using SPSS 17.0. Results In normal human,frontal resting EEG alpha power was statistically significant(F --- 4.918, P = 0. 035 ). Asymmetry and gender interaction group (F = 0. 668, P = 0.421 ), electrode point and gen- der interaction group (F = 0.283, P = 0. 756 ), electrode point and asymmetry interaction group (F = 1. 418, P = 0.260), electrode point, asymmetry and gender interaction group (F = 1.164, P = 0. 327 ) had no statistical signifi- cance (P 〉 0.05 ). The comparison of male and female asymmetry degree of each electrode point (F4/F3 group t = 0. 465 ,FS/F7 group t =0.809,FP2/FP1 groupt= 1.542) had no statistical significance (P〉0.05). Conclusion Normal hu- man brain hemispheres exist asyrrmEtry. The asymmetry does not exists gender effect. In non-task state ,frontal resting EEG alpha power asymmetry can not be recognized as the indicator of emotion regulation ability. |
